New Requirements for Non-Commercial Hogs Entering Texas and Oklahoma

Effective February 7, 2014, a certificate of veterinary inspection accompanying non-commercial hogs entering Texas (and February 10 in Oklahoma) for purposes other than immediate slaughter, must contain the following statement from the issuing veterinarian,

"To the best of my knowledge, swine represented on this certificate have not originated from a premises known to be affected by Porcine Epidemic Diarrhea virus (PEDv), and have not been exposed to PEDv within the last 30 days."

Source: Texas Animal Health Commission Announcement February 7, 2014 and email from Dr. Rod Hall, OK State Veterinarian.
